Bathtub Overflow Water Removal Cost in Goshen, OH
The cost of bathtub overflow water removal varies based on the severity of the damage, the size of the affected area, and local conditions. Prices start at around $500 and can go up to $2,500 or more depending on the extent of the damage.
| Service | Typical Price Range | What Affects Cost |
|---|---|---|
| Water extraction | $500 - $1,500 | Size of affected area and amount of water |
| Drying and dehumidification | $1,000 - $3,000 | Size of affected area and type of equipment needed |
| Cleaning and sanitizing | $500 - $1,000 | Type of surfaces affected and level of cleaning required |
| Final inspection and restoration | $500 - $1,000 | Complexity of repairs and type of materials needed |
| More services (e.g., mold remediation) | $1,000 - $3,000 | Type of service needed and complexity of repairs |

Common Questions About Bathtub Overflow Water Removal
Q: What causes bathtub overflow water damage?
A: Bathtub overflow water damage is usually caused by a clogged drain or a faulty faucet. Regular maintenance can help prevent these issues.
Q: How long does it take to dry a home after a bathtub overflow?
A: The drying time depends on the size of the affected area and the type of equipment used. Our team can have your home dry in as little as 3-5 days.
